you can always multiply by 1 without changing anything. So, since

5280 ft = 1 mi,
5280ft/1mi = 1mi/5280ft = 1
So, use the values of 1 which cancel the unwanted units. That way you never have to wonder whether to multiply or divide, and by what.

15mi/hr * 5280ft/mi * 1hr/3600s = (15*5280/3600) ft/s

To find how many feet Max Steel can go per second, we need to convert miles per hour to feet per second.

First, let's convert miles into feet. We know that there are 5280 feet in one mile. So, to convert from miles to feet, we multiply the number of miles by 5280.

Max Steel's speed is given as 15 miles per hour. Therefore, we can calculate the total distance he can go in feet per hour by multiplying 15 miles by 5280 feet: 15 * 5280 = 79,200 feet per hour.

Next, we need to convert this to feet per second. Since there are 60 minutes in an hour and 60 seconds in a minute, there are 60 * 60 = 3600 seconds in an hour.

To convert from feet per hour to feet per second, we divide the number of feet per hour by the number of seconds per hour (3600 seconds): 79,200 feet / 3600 seconds = 22 feet per second.

Therefore, Max Steel can go 22 feet per second in his 1969 Mustang.
